titleOfInvention | Expression vectors based on modified ribosomal protein promoters and uses thereof in post-transcriptional assessment |
abstract | The present invention relates to expression vector comprising (a) a promoter region comprising a non-inducible constitutively active ribosomal protein gene promoter, (b) an operably linked reporter or gene sequence, and (c) a 3' untranslated region (3' UTR), which are suitable means for an selective assessment of post-transcriptional regulation, post-transcriptional con-trol elements and factors as well as for identifying compounds that effect post-transcription. The present invention furthermore re-lates to arrays, expression vector libraries and cell lines containing the expression vector(s). The present invention furthermore re-lates to a method and kit for identifying compounds that affect post-transcriptional regulation of reporter(s) or gene(s), that utilize the expression vector(s). |
